How to fill out new residential submittal checklist

01
Start by obtaining a new residential submittal checklist from the relevant authority or organization responsible for reviewing and approving new residential constructions.
02
Carefully read through the checklist to familiarize yourself with the required documents, forms, and information that need to be submitted.
03
Gather all the necessary documents, such as architectural plans, engineering drawings, site plans, construction specifications, and any other required documents specified in the checklist.
04
Fill out the necessary forms completely and accurately. This may include providing information about the project's scope, dimensions, materials, utilities, and any other relevant details.
05
Double-check all the completed forms and documents to ensure they are accurate and complete. Make sure to cross-reference them with the checklist to ensure nothing is missing.
06
Attach all the required documents, forms, and any additional supporting materials to the checklist. Organize them in the order specified in the checklist.
07
Review the checklist one final time to ensure that everything is in order and all the required information and documents have been provided.
08
Submit the completed checklist and accompanying documents to the appropriate authority or organization as instructed in the checklist. Follow any specific submission instructions or procedures mentioned.
09
Keep a copy of the checklist and all submitted documents for your records.
10
Wait for the review and approval process to be completed. Make sure to promptly address any requests for additional information or revisions, if needed.

Who needs new residential submittal checklist?

01
Any individual or organization planning to construct a new residential building or dwelling needs a new residential submittal checklist. This includes homeowners, contractors, developers, architects, and anyone involved in the planning and construction process of a new residential property.

The new residential submittal checklist is a document that outlines all the necessary information and documentation required for the approval of new residential construction projects.
Anyone planning to undertake new residential construction, such as homeowners, builders, or contractors, is required to file the new residential submittal checklist.
To fill out the checklist, gather all required documents, carefully complete each section of the form with accurate information, and ensure that all necessary signatures are obtained before submission.
The purpose of the new residential submittal checklist is to ensure that all necessary information is submitted to local authorities for review and approval, facilitating a smooth permitting process for new construction.
The checklist typically requires information such as project details, site plans, architectural drawings, property owner contact information, and any other relevant documentation.
